US Student Housing REIT Buildings And Improvements Calculation

Buildings are typically valued at the time of acquisition or construction.  Broker and architect fees, permits, etc. can be covered within this category.  Building components, such as a roof, are normally recorded separately in an asset register since the value and useful lives of these components equal much less than the building itself.

Building improvements that extend the useful life of a building will fall into the category of “building improvements” and should be capitalized.  Improvements are commonly recorded at acquisition cost.  Building improvement examples include roofing, remodeling, replacements, etc.

US Student Housing REIT is a real estate investment trust established to acquire and manage student housing assets located within the proximity of top-tier public universities across the United States. The REIT is focused on seeking to achieve long-term returns through a combination of income through rental yields along with potential long-term capital growth. The REIT is organized into one main operating segment, which invests in US student housing assets.
